import { Chain, Client, decodeFunctionData, Transport } from "viem"; import { GetUserOperationParameters, GetUserOperationReturnType, UserOperationNotFoundError, entryPoint07Address, formatUserOperation, } from "viem/account-abstraction"; import { getBlockNumber, getLogs, getTransaction } from "viem/actions"; import { getAction } from "viem/utils"; import { sei, seiDevnet, seiTestnet } from "viem/chains"; import { UserOperationEvent } from "../../artifacts/IEntryPointSimulations.js"; import { PackedUserOperation, toUserOperationEncoded } from "../../models/PackedUserOperation.js"; import { handleOps } from "../../artifacts/IEntryPoint.js"; export async function getUserOperation( client: Client<Transport, Chain>, { hash }: GetUserOperationParameters, ): Promise<GetUserOperationReturnType> { const chainIdNumber = client.chain.id; //TODO: Parametrize rpc max range // Certain RPCs enforce a max block range let rpcMaxRange = 90_000n; if (chainIdNumber === sei.id || chainIdNumber === seiDevnet.id || chainIdNumber === seiTestnet.id) { rpcMaxRange = 2_000n; } const blockNumber = await getBlockNumber(client); // If rpcMaxRange is less blockNumber, set fromBlock to rpcMaxRange away from blockNumber const fromBlock = rpcMaxRange < blockNumber ? blockNumber - rpcMaxRange : 0n; // Get UserOp log const filterResult = await getAction( client, getLogs, "getLogs", )({ address: entryPoint07Address, event: UserOperationEvent, args: { userOpHash: hash, }, fromBlock, toBlock: "latest", strict: true, }); const userOperationEvent = filterResult[0]; if (!userOperationEvent) throw new UserOperationNotFoundError({ hash }); // Get UserOp transaction const transactionHash = userOperationEvent.transactionHash; const transaction = await getAction(client, getTransaction, "getTransaction")({ hash: transactionHash }); // Decode UserOp from call data let op: PackedUserOperation | undefined = undefined; try { const decoded = decodeFunctionData({ abi: [handleOps], data: transaction.input, }); const ops = decoded.args[0]; op = ops.find( (op: PackedUserOperation) => op.sender === userOperationEvent.args.sender && op.nonce === userOperationEvent.args.nonce, ); } catch { throw new UserOperationNotFoundError({ hash }); } if (op === undefined) { throw new UserOperationNotFoundError({ hash }); } const userOperation = toUserOperationEncoded(op); return { blockHash: transaction.blockHash, blockNumber: transaction.blockNumber, entryPoint: entryPoint07Address, transactionHash, userOperation: formatUserOperation(userOperation), }; }
